More, sorry. I left out the msgSize in the FEC spec. Let me reorder
the tagging, fit the 3 bytes of normal msgSpec into 4bytes and thusly...
---Default non-FEC msgSpec + header + payload layout:
- 8bytes (X) messageSpecification...
-
- (32bits...)
- 4bits tagging
- 6bits multicastSymbol
- 6bits messageVersion
- 2bits sanguinity
- 6bits headerType "Implies Y header size. NOTE: except for FEC
encodings"
- 8bits unused
- (32bits...)
- 4bytes messageSize (X+Y+Z) (Z bytes = (messageSize - headerSize(Y) -
8bytes msgSpec (X = 8))
-
- Ybytes message header

-
- Zbytes message payload
Special FEC coded 64bit <msgSpec + header> + payload layout, for 64bit
alignment:
- 8bytes (X) message specification...
-
- (32bits...)
- 4bits tagging
- 6bits multicastSymbol
- 6bits messageVersion
- 2bits sanguinity
- 6bits FEC message type "NOTE: this means different layout"
- 2bits rsMode
- 6bits partial blockCount
- (32bits...)
- 4bits blockCount "NOTE: for 1MB encoded/982KB data -
blockCount * blockCodeBytes = Z"
- 20bits messageSize (X+Y+Z) (Z bytes = (messageSize - headerSize(Y) -
8bytes msgSpec (X = 8)) "NOTE: this can specify 1MB data"
- 8bits primitivePolynomial spec (good for our current rsModes)
-
- Y = 0
-
- Zbytes-sized payload
